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2023, the highest total compensation at MUSEUM OF CONTEMPORARY ART DETROIT equaled 6% of the organization's total expenses. The median for arts, culture & humanities organizations is 11%.

This organization (2023)
6%
Sector median
11%
Middle half of sector
5% to 20%

Based on 17,098 arts, culture & humanities organ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

What does the Director (Operational) of MUSEUM OF CONTEMPORARY ART DETROIT earn?

In 2023, the Director (Operational) of MUSEUM OF CONTEMPORARY ART DETROIT received $122,943 in total compensation. This pay is above the median (the midpoint) for Director (Operational) roles among Arts, Culture & Humanities organizations nationwide, within the top half of comparable filings. Based on IRS Form 990 data.
